import { BaseStorageAdapter } from './StorageAdapter'
export class LocalStorageAdapter extends BaseStorageAdapter {
private prefix: string
constructor(prefix = `offline-tx:`) {
super()
this.prefix = prefix
}
/**
* Probe localStorage availability by attempting a test write.
* This catches private mode and other restrictions that block localStorage.
*/
static probe(): { available: boolean; error?: Error } {
// Check if localStorage exists
if (typeof localStorage === `undefined`) {
return {
available: false,
error: new Error(`localStorage is not available in this environment`),
}
}
// Try to actually write/read/delete to verify it works
try {
const testKey = `__offline-tx-probe__`
const testValue = `test`
localStorage.setItem(testKey, testValue)
const retrieved = localStorage.getItem(testKey)
localStorage.removeItem(testKey)
if (retrieved !== testValue) {
return {
available: false,
error: new Error(`localStorage read/write verification failed`),
}
}
return { available: true }
} catch (error) {
return {
available: false,
error: error instanceof Error ? error : new Error(String(error)),
}
}
}
private getKey(key: string): string {
return `${this.prefix}${key}`
}
get(key: string): Promise<string | null> {
try {
return Promise.resolve(localStorage.getItem(this.getKey(key)))
} catch (error) {
console.warn(`localStorage get failed:`, error)
return Promise.resolve(null)
}
}
set(key: string, value: string): Promise<void> {
try {
localStorage.setItem(this.getKey(key), value)
return Promise.resolve()
} catch (error) {
if (
error instanceof DOMException &&
error.name === `QuotaExceededError`
) {
return Promise.reject(
new Error(
`Storage quota exceeded. Consider clearing old transactions.`,
),
)
}
return Promise.reject(error)
}
}
delete(key: string): Promise<void> {
try {
localStorage.removeItem(this.getKey(key))
return Promise.resolve()
} catch (error) {
console.warn(`localStorage delete failed:`, error)
return Promise.resolve()
}
}
keys(): Promise<Array<string>> {
try {
const keys: Array<string> = []
for (let i = 0; i < localStorage.length; i++) {
const key = localStorage.key(i)
if (key && key.startsWith(this.prefix)) {
keys.push(key.slice(this.prefix.length))
}
}
return Promise.resolve(keys)
} catch (error) {
console.warn(`localStorage keys failed:`, error)
return Promise.resolve([])
}
}
async clear(): Promise<void> {
try {
const keys = await this.keys()
for (const key of keys) {
localStorage.removeItem(this.getKey(key))
}
} catch (error) {
console.warn(`localStorage clear failed:`, error)
}
}
}
